Stenden University of Applied Sciences (University of Stenden University) is a prestigious higher educational institution in the Netherlands, which is considered one of the best in the country in the areas of business and management in the field of leisure and entertainment. The university was opened in 2008 thanks to the merger of two colleges and since then has been actively developing. Today, about 10,000 people are educated here, 25% are foreign students from about 60 countries. Educational programs (bachelor's, master's) are accredited by the Dutch Flemish Accreditation Organization (NVAO), the university regularly ranks high in the ratings:
- 7th in the Elsevier ranking among the Dutch universities of applied general sciences (2016)
- 8th place among universities with an average number of programs (Keuzegids HBO 2017).
Great attention is paid to cooperation with world educational institutions, companies and organizations - among more than 100 partners of the university are Unilever, Rabobank, Golden Tulip, Hilton Hotels, KEA, KLM. Moreover, unique unique companies operate here: a four-star hotel, a congress center and a media studio where students develop their practical skills. The institution has 4 locations in the Netherlands (Meppel, Emmen, Leeuwarden, Groningen) and 4 foreign campuses (Qatar, Bali, Thailand, South Africa). Due to the well-established work, students take part in international trips, exchanges and internships in the best world companies. Today the university is a recognized leader in the field of hotel and travel programs and takes an honorable place in the fields of business, leisure, logistics and media.

The University was the first in the country to apply the innovative Problem-Based Learning (PBL) method, which consists in a practical approach to solving problems and tasks from the real business world. These trainings are held twice a week, the students work in groups and on the outcome of each topic present their results. The program is specially designed for foreign students and combines intensive academic English training, classes and academic lectures aimed at adapting to the university system of education and requirements for admission. Students get used to the daily routine and way of life, communicate with future classmates and teachers, learn to solve complex research problems. The program is conducted in the location of Leuverden, where students have access to all the educational materials and electronic catalog of the library. Not only applicants who need to improve their knowledge, but also those who simply want to undergo adaptation can participate in the training.

Accommodation, meals, prices
The university does not have its own hostels, but in each of the cities there is a special system Student Stay - specialists assist in the search, selection and registration of housing. The department has partner agreements with several student residences, where 1-2-3-bed, fully-equipped bedrooms with bathrooms (for several people), common living rooms and kitchen areas are mainly offered. All options include Internet access, security systems and security. Students can eat in canteens and establishments on campus, or purchase products in stores and prepare themselves.
